Transaction 58071b81308194b6575487b260a15a1f42ac03c8074072c05c06ec0a0fdb6118

1 Input
2 Outputs
  • 58071b81308194b6575487b260a15a1f42ac03c8074072c05c06ec0a0fdb6118:0
  • value  477910
    address  17jF2bJY56VWG3DmkHF4k2rUReY5t2LHKm
  • 58071b81308194b6575487b260a15a1f42ac03c8074072c05c06ec0a0fdb6118:1
  • value  7424697
    address  14MkVMkrN3GAL86LXKyqkM4szeWDa8BVDw